MySQL 是一种常用的关系型数据库管理系统,可以用于存储和管理数据。要获取当前月的所有数据库,可以使用以下步骤:
SHOW DATABASES
命令和 LIKE
操作符。%Y
和 %m
是 MySQL 中的日期格式化函数,用于获取当前年份和月份。这个查询语句将返回所有以 "db_" 开头并且后跟当前年份和月份的数据库。以下是一个示例使用 Python 和 pymysql 连接器获取当前月的所有数据库的代码:
import pymysql
# 连接到 MySQL 数据库服务器
conn = pymysql.connect(host='localhost', user='root', password='password', db='mysql')
# 创建游标对象
cursor = conn.cursor()
# 执行查询语句
cursor.execute("SHOW DATABASES LIKE 'db_%Y%m'")
# 获取查询结果
results = cursor.fetchall()
# 遍历结果并处理数据
for row in results:
# 打印数据库名称
print(row[0])
# 关闭游标和数据库连接
cursor.close()
conn.close()
在这个示例中,需要替换 localhost
、root
、password
和 mysql
分别为你的 MySQL 服务器地址、用户名、密码和默认数据库名称。
腾讯云相关产品推荐:云数据库 MySQL。腾讯云的云数据库 MySQL 提供了稳定可靠的托管 MySQL 服务,具备高可用、弹性扩展、自动备份等特性,适用于各种规模的应用场景。
更多关于腾讯云云数据库 MySQL 的介绍和产品信息可以参考腾讯云官方网站:云数据库 MySQL。
领取专属 10元无门槛券
手把手带您无忧上云